Should I consider solar shingles instead of traditional roofing with NEM 3.0?
Solar shingles integrate photovoltaic cells into architectural shingle profiles, providing dual functionality. Under NEM 3.0's net billing tariff, time-of-use rates make energy storage more valuable than under previous net metering. The 30% federal investment tax credit applies to both solar shingles and traditional solar panel installations. For Selma homes, the decision balances aesthetics against efficiency: solar shingles maintain roof lines but produce less energy per square foot than traditional panels on new architectural shingles.

What are the current code requirements for roof replacements in Selma?
The City of Selma Community Development Department enforces 2022 California Residential Code provisions that exceed earlier standards. Contractors must hold active CSLB licensing with roofing classification. Current code mandates ice and water shield extending 24 inches inside exterior walls in all climates, not just snow regions. Flashing requirements now specify minimum 4-inch vertical integration with wall systems and sealed fasteners at penetrations. These provisions address atmospheric river moisture intrusion patterns observed in Central Valley homes over the past decade.

Could my roof's low slope be causing attic moisture problems?
4/12 pitch roofs in Selma's climate require precise ventilation balancing to prevent condensation issues. The 2022 California Residential Code specifies 1:150 net free area ratios for intake and exhaust ventilation. Insufficient intake at eaves creates negative pressure that draws moist air from living spaces into attics, where it condenses on cooler decking surfaces. This moisture accelerates mold growth on plywood decking and reduces insulation effectiveness. Properly sized ridge and soffit vents maintain air exchange without compromising wind resistance.

How can you find hidden roof problems without walking on my shingles?
Infrared thermography identifies sub-surface moisture by detecting temperature differentials in the roofing assembly. Wet insulation or decking retains heat differently than dry materials, showing as thermal anomalies even when the surface appears intact. Satellite imagery analysis tracks granular loss and UV degradation patterns over time. These diagnostic technologies reveal problems traditional visual inspections miss, particularly on architectural shingles where multiple layers can conceal early-stage failures until significant damage occurs.
Why are my homeowner insurance premiums increasing so much in Selma?
Selma's 18% premium trend reflects insurers' response to atmospheric river events and rising reconstruction costs. Upgrading to an IBHS FORTIFIED Home certified roof directly counters this through documented risk reduction. FORTIFIED requirements include enhanced deck attachment, sealed roof-to-wall intersections, and impact-resistant shingles. Insurers recognize these improvements with premium discounts of 15-30%, often recovering the upgrade cost within 5-7 years through reduced payments and avoided deductibles.
